Q: What is the ATSAMA5D33A-CUR? A: The ATSAMA5D33A-CUR is a microprocessor unit (MPU) based on the ARM Cortex-A5 core, designed for embedded applications.
Q: What are the key features of the ATSAMA5D33A-CUR? A: Some key features include a high-performance processor, various peripherals, advanced security features, and low power consumption.
Q: What kind of technical solutions can be built using the ATSAMA5D33A-CUR? A: The ATSAMA5D33A-CUR can be used in a wide range of applications such as industrial automation, IoT devices, smart appliances, and medical equipment.
Q: What operating systems are supported by the ATSAMA5D33A-CUR? A: The ATSAMA5D33A-CUR supports various operating systems including Linux, Android, and FreeRTOS.
Q: Can I connect external devices to the ATSAMA5D33A-CUR? A: Yes, the ATSAMA5D33A-CUR provides multiple interfaces such as USB, Ethernet, SPI, I2C, UART, and GPIOs to connect external devices.
Q: Does the ATSAMA5D33A-CUR have any built-in security features? A: Yes, the ATSAMA5D33A-CUR includes hardware encryption engines, secure boot, and tamper detection mechanisms to enhance system security.
